Yakushima Ancient Cedar Forest Trekking
Yakushima Island is a UNESCO World Heritage Site blanketed in primeval rainforest containing cedars over 2,000 years old. The iconic Jomon Sugi โ Japan's oldest living tree, estimated at 2,170โ7,200 years old โ requires a challenging 10-hour round-trip mountain hike through moss-carpeted forest floors and mountain streams. The landscape inspired the forest spirits of Studio Ghibli's Princess Mononoke.
